แท็บแสดงของสเปรดชีต
การแนะนำ
คุณกำลังทำงานกับสเปรดชีตและกำลังมองหาวิธีที่มีประสิทธิภาพในการจัดการสเปรดชีตด้วยโปรแกรมอยู่ใช่หรือไม่? คุณมาถูกที่แล้ว! ไม่ว่าคุณจะกำลังสร้างรายงานที่ซับซ้อนหรือสร้างเวิร์กโฟลว์อัตโนมัติ Aspose.Cells สำหรับ .NET คือไลบรารีที่คุณต้องการ วันนี้ เราจะเจาะลึกฟีเจอร์ที่มีประโยชน์อย่างหนึ่งของ Aspose.Cells นั่นก็คือการแสดงแท็บของสเปรดชีต
ข้อกำหนดเบื้องต้น
ก่อนที่เราจะเข้าสู่โค้ดจริง เรามาตรวจสอบกันก่อนว่าคุณจัดเตรียมทุกอย่างเรียบร้อยแล้ว นี่คือสิ่งที่คุณต้องการ:
- Aspose.Cells สำหรับไลบรารี .NET – ตรวจสอบให้แน่ใจว่าคุณได้ติดตั้งแล้ว คุณสามารถดาวน์โหลดห้องสมุดได้ที่นี่.
- .NET Framework – ตรวจสอบให้แน่ใจว่าคุณกำลังใช้ .NET Framework เวอร์ชันที่เข้ากันได้ Aspose.Cells สำหรับ .NET รองรับ .NET Framework เวอร์ชันตั้งแต่ 2.0 ขึ้นไป
- สภาพแวดล้อมการพัฒนา – Visual Studio หรือ IDE C# อื่นๆ เหมาะสำหรับงานนี้
- ความรู้พื้นฐานเกี่ยวกับ C# – คุณไม่จำเป็นต้องเป็นผู้เชี่ยวชาญ แต่การเข้าใจไวยากรณ์พื้นฐานก็จะช่วยคุณได้
เมื่อคุณตั้งค่าข้อกำหนดเบื้องต้นเหล่านี้แล้ว คุณก็พร้อมที่จะทำตามบทช่วยสอนนี้ได้อย่างราบรื่น
แพ็คเกจนำเข้า
ก่อนจะเริ่มเขียนโค้ด จำเป็นต้องนำเข้าเนมสเปซที่จำเป็นเสียก่อน ซึ่งจะช่วยปรับปรุงโค้ดของคุณให้มีประสิทธิภาพยิ่งขึ้น และให้คุณสามารถเข้าถึงฟังก์ชัน Aspose.Cells ที่จำเป็นได้
using System.IO;
using Aspose.Cells;
บรรทัดโค้ดเรียบง่ายนี้ทำให้คุณเข้าถึงทุกสิ่งที่คุณต้องการเพื่อจัดการไฟล์ Excel
ขั้นตอนที่ 1: ตั้งค่าไดเรกทอรีเอกสารของคุณ
ก่อนที่เราจะจัดการไฟล์ Excel ใด ๆ เราจะต้องกำหนดเส้นทางที่เก็บไฟล์ของคุณ ซึ่งเป็นสิ่งสำคัญเนื่องจากแอปพลิเคชันจำเป็นต้องทราบว่าจะค้นหาและบันทึกเอกสารไว้ที่ใด
string dataDir = "YOUR DOCUMENT DIRECTORY";
แทนที่"YOUR DOCUMENT DIRECTORY"
ด้วยเส้นทางไดเรกทอรีจริงบนระบบของคุณ ไดเรกทอรีนี้จะเป็นที่ที่คุณโหลดไฟล์ Excel ที่มีอยู่และบันทึกผลลัพธ์
ขั้นตอนที่ 2: การสร้างอินสแตนซ์ของวัตถุเวิร์กบุ๊ก
เมื่อกำหนดเส้นทางเรียบร้อยแล้ว เราต้องเปิดไฟล์ Excel ใน Aspose.Cells คุณสามารถจัดการไฟล์ Excel ผ่านวัตถุ Workbook วัตถุนี้ประกอบด้วยเวิร์กชีต แผนภูมิ และการตั้งค่าทั้งหมดในไฟล์ Excel
Workbook workbook = new Workbook(dataDir + "book1.xls");
ที่นี่เราสร้างอินสแตนซ์ใหม่ของคลาส Workbook และเปิดไฟล์ชื่อbook1.xls
. ตรวจสอบให้แน่ใจว่าไฟล์มีอยู่ในไดเร็กทอรีที่คุณระบุ
ขั้นตอนที่ 3: แสดงแท็บ
ใน Excel คุณสามารถซ่อนหรือแสดงแท็บด้านล่าง (Sheet1, Sheet2 เป็นต้น) ได้ โดยใช้ Aspose.Cells คุณสามารถควบคุมการมองเห็นของแท็บเหล่านี้ได้อย่างง่ายดาย มาเปิดการมองเห็นของแท็บกัน
workbook.Settings.ShowTabs = true;
การตั้งค่าShowTabs
ถึงtrue
จะทำให้แน่ใจว่าแท็บจะมองเห็นได้เมื่อคุณเปิดไฟล์ Excel
ขั้นตอนที่ 4: บันทึกไฟล์ Excel ที่ปรับเปลี่ยนแล้ว
เมื่อแท็บปรากฏขึ้น เราจำเป็นต้องบันทึกไฟล์ที่อัปเดต วิธีนี้จะช่วยให้มั่นใจว่าการเปลี่ยนแปลงจะยังคงอยู่เมื่อเปิดเวิร์กบุ๊กอีกครั้ง
workbook.Save(dataDir + "output.xls");
ไฟล์จะถูกบันทึกด้วยชื่อoutput.xls
ในไดเร็กทอรีที่ระบุไว้ก่อนหน้านี้ คุณยังสามารถเลือกชื่อหรือรูปแบบไฟล์อื่นได้ (เช่น.xlsx
) หากจำเป็น
บทสรุป
และแล้วคุณก็ทำได้! คุณได้แสดงแท็บในสเปรดชีต Excel สำเร็จแล้วโดยใช้ Aspose.Cells สำหรับ .NET เป็นงานง่ายๆ แต่ยังมีประโยชน์อย่างยิ่งเมื่อคุณต้องทำให้การดำเนินการ Excel เป็นอัตโนมัติ Aspose.Cells ช่วยให้คุณควบคุมไฟล์ Excel ได้อย่างสมบูรณ์โดยไม่จำเป็นต้องติดตั้ง Microsoft Office ตั้งแต่การควบคุมการมองเห็นแท็บไปจนถึงการจัดการงานที่ซับซ้อน เช่น การจัดรูปแบบและสูตร Aspose.Cells ทำให้ทั้งหมดนี้เป็นไปได้ด้วยโค้ดเพียงไม่กี่บรรทัด
คำถามที่พบบ่อย
ฉันสามารถซ่อนแท็บใน Excel โดยใช้ Aspose.Cells สำหรับ .NET ได้หรือไม่
แน่นอน! ตั้งค่าง่ายๆworkbook.Settings.ShowTabs = false;
และบันทึกไฟล์ ซึ่งจะซ่อนแท็บเมื่อเปิดเวิร์กบุ๊ก
Aspose.Cells รองรับคุณลักษณะอื่นๆ ของ Excel เช่น แผนภูมิและตารางสรุปข้อมูลหรือไม่
ใช่ Aspose.Cells เป็นไลบรารีที่ครอบคลุมซึ่งรองรับฟีเจอร์ Excel เกือบทั้งหมด รวมถึงแผนภูมิ ตารางสรุป สูตร และอื่นๆ อีกมากมาย
ฉันจำเป็นต้องติดตั้ง Microsoft Excel บนเครื่องของฉันเพื่อใช้ Aspose.Cells หรือไม่
ไม่ Aspose.Cells ไม่จำเป็นต้องใช้ Microsoft Excel หรือซอฟต์แวร์อื่นใด เนื่องจากทำงานได้อย่างอิสระ ซึ่งถือเป็นข้อดีประการหนึ่ง
ฉันสามารถแปลงไฟล์ Excel เป็นรูปแบบอื่นโดยใช้ Aspose.Cells ได้หรือไม่
ใช่ Aspose.Cells รองรับการแปลงไฟล์ Excel เป็นรูปแบบต่างๆ เช่น PDF, HTML, CSV และอื่นๆ
Aspose.Cells มีรุ่นทดลองใช้งานฟรีหรือไม่
ใช่ คุณสามารถดาวน์โหลดได้ทดลองใช้ฟรีที่นี่ เพื่อสำรวจคุณสมบัติทั้งหมดของ Aspose.Cells ก่อนการซื้อ